The narrative tapestry of Guilty Gear is as rich and convoluted as a Shakespearean play performed by robots in kimonos. It revolves around the ongoing conflict between humans and Gears, bio-weapons designed for war but yearning for freedom. Sol Badguy, our rugged protagonist with a flaming fist and a fiery past, stands against the machinations of That Man, a mysterious antagonist orchestrating chaos behind the scenes.
Beyond the overarching plot lies a cast of eccentric characters, each imbued with unique fighting styles and personal motivations. May, the cheerful pirate captain wielding her anchor like a flailing kraken tentacle, contrasts sharply with Ky Kiske, the stoic Holy Knight battling for justice. There’s Ramlethal Valentine, the enigmatic swordsman with a penchant for telekinetic projectiles, and Faust, the masked doctor whose bizarre medical experiments often involve his own body.
Understanding Strive’s Gameplay Innovations
Guilty Gear Strive introduces several innovative mechanics designed to make competitive fighting more accessible while retaining its trademark depth.
- The Roman Cancel System: This system allows players to spend meter to cancel the recovery frames of their moves, opening up a world of possibilities for extended combos and stylish punishes. Imagine landing a heavy punch, cancelling it with a Roman Cancel, then unleashing a flurry of lightning-fast strikes – a symphony of destruction orchestrated through precise timing.
- Wall Break: The battlefield isn’t confined to a single arena. Strive features destructible environments where powerful attacks can shatter walls and send opponents flying into new stages. This adds a dynamic element to the gameplay, forcing players to adapt their strategies on the fly and capitalize on environmental hazards.
- Gatling Combos: Guilty Gear has always been known for its intricate combo system.
Strive continues this tradition with Gatling Combos, allowing for chains of attacks that flow seamlessly into one another. This allows for creative expression and deep customization, as players experiment with different attack strings to discover devastating combinations.
Mechanic | Description | Benefits |
---|---|---|
Roman Cancel | Cancels recovery frames of moves using meter. | Extends combos, enables stylish plays |
Wall Break | Breaks through walls, sending opponents to new stages. | Adds dynamism and strategic depth |
Gatling Combos | Chains together specific attacks for fluid combos. | Encourages creativity and experimentation |
